U.S. wind industry installs over 10,000 MW of new wind power in 2009The U.S. wind energy industry is expanding as established industry leaders maintain their top position and manufacturing continues to grow albeit at a slower rate than in 2008, according to the annual wind industry market report released by the American Wind Energy Association (AWEA). Highlights from AWEA's new report include:
The largest category was wind turbine sub-components, such as bearings, electrical components and hydraulic systems. In all, the U.S. wind energy industry opened, announced or expanded over 100 facilities in the past three years (2007- 2009), bringing the total of wind turbine component manufacturing facilities now operating in the U.S. to over 200. http://www.awea.org/newsroom/releases/04-08-10 U.S._Wind_Industry_Annual_Market_Report.html |
